Rear final drive identification
The 01R final drive unit is used with the following transmissions
- 6 Spd. Manual Transmission 02X
- 6 Spd. Manual Transmission 0A3
- 6 Spd. Automatic Transmission 09E All Wheel Drive
- 6 Spd. Automatic Transmission 09L All Wheel Drive
Allocation --> Code letters, assembly allocation, ratios
When installing a new rear final drive unit, it is important to verify the engine code of the vehicle as well as the code letters of the rear final drive. This is necessary to ensure that the correct version is installed.

General repair instructions
To ensure flawless and successful transmission repairs, the greatest care and cleanliness as well as the use of good and proper tools is essential. The usual basic safety precautions also naturally apply when carrying out vehicle repairs.
A number of generally applicable instructions for individual repair procedures, which are otherwise mentioned at various points in the article, are summarized here under the topic "Components" --> Components . They apply to this article.
Vehicle jack mode (vehicles with air suspension)
Activate the vehicle jack mode before lifting the vehicle on a frame contact hoist (i.e. when there is no weight on the wheels) --> 43 - SELF LEVELING SUSPENSION .
- Allocate bolts and other components according to final drive code letters .
- When installing a new rear final drive unit, check the oil level in the rear final drive and top up if necessary --> «Gear oil in rear final drive, checking»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) .
- Filling quantity and specification --> «Code letters, assembly allocation, ratios»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r__code-letters-assembly-allocation-ratios)
- When assembling mounting brackets as well as other waxed components the contacts surfaces must be cleaned. Contact surfaces must be free of grease and wax.
- Carefully clean all joints and adjacent areas before disconnecting.
O-rings, oil seals, gaskets
- Always replace O-rings, seals and gaskets.
- After removing gaskets, examine contact surface on housing/shaft for burrs resulting from removal or for other signs of damage.
- Thoroughly clean housing joint surfaces before assembling.
Scheme 5
- Lightly lubricate outer edge and fill space between sealing lips - arrow - halfway with grease G052128A1 .
- Open sides of oil seals face fluid side.
- Lightly oil O-rings before installing; this prevents the rings being crushed when inserting.
- After replacing seals and gaskets, check and, if necessary, top up oil level in final drive --> «Gear oil in rear final drive, checking»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) .
Locking elements
- Do not overstretch circlips.
- Always replace circlips which have been damaged or over-tensioned.
- Circlips must be properly seated in the base of the groove.
Scheme 6
- Replace spring pins. Installation position: Slit - A - should be in line with the line of force - arrow -.
Bolts and nuts
- Tighten and loosen bolts and nuts for securing covers and housings in a diagonal sequence.
- Delicate parts must not be cross-threaded. Loosen and tighten in stages in a diagonal sequence.
- The tightening torques stated apply to unlubricated bolts and nuts.
- Replace self-locking bolts and nuts.
- Clean threads of bolts that were applied with locking fluid using a wire brush (does not apply to driveshaft bolts: these must be replaced). Apply locking fluid AMV185101A1 before reinstalling.
- Threaded holes into which self-locking bolts or bolts coated with locking fluid are screwed, must be cleaned (e.g. tap). Otherwise there is a risk that the bolts will shear the next time they are removed.
Bearings
- Install needle bearings with the lettering on the bearing (the side with thicker metal) facing towards the drift.
- Install new tapered roller bearing as supplied and do not use additional oil.
- Taper roller bearings fitted to one shaft must be replaced as a set. Use same make of bearings.
- Lubricate bearing seats lightly with gear oil before pressing bearings onto shafts.
- Lubricate bearing seats lightly with gear oil before installing bearings and outer bearing races into final drive housing.
- Heat inner races to approx. 100° C before installing.
- Do not interchange inner and outer bearing races with those from other bearings of the same size, bearings are paired.
Adjustment shims
- Use a micrometer to measure the shims at several points. Varying tolerances make it possible to measure the required shim thickness exactly.
- Inspect for burrs and signs of damage.
- Do not install shims which are damaged or not in perfect condition.
Servicing driveshaft - component overview
Note. Refer to general repair instructions --> General repair instructions . No repair work can be carried out on the driveshaft with the exception of removing, installing and adjusting. Always store and transport the driveshaft in the extended position. The driveshaft can be bent as far as the end stop of the center joint provided that no force is used. Bending the joint forcibly to the end stop can damage the center joint and/or the protective boot. If the drive shaft is separated only from the transmission or the rear final drive, the drive shaft must be tied up by the CV joints or otherwise supported. If necessary, the driveshaft can be bent as far as the end stop of the center joint provided that no force is used. Before removing, mark the positions of all parts in relation to each other. Re-install in the same position otherwise imbalance will be excessive, the bearings could be damaged causing rumbling noises. After detaching the driveshaft from the rear final drive, the balance disc (thick washer) that may be fitted between the lock plate and the socket head bolt must not be re-installed. If problems occur (noise or vibration), ensure that the centre bearing is free of stress and check the radial runout of the driveshaft flange at the rear final drive before replacing the driveshaft --> Radial runout at driveshaft flange on rear final drive, measuring and marking

Driveshaft, installing
Installation is performed in the reverse order of removal. Pay attention to the following
- Remove old, dried-out high-temperature grease from constant velocity joints and driveshaft flanges. Put in exactly the same quantity of fresh high-temperature grease G 000 633.
- Always remove any remaining locking fluid from thread bores in drive flanges for transmission driveshaft and for rear final drive. Cleaning can be performed with a thread tap. Otherwise, the securing bolts can shear while screwing in.
- After removal of the drive shaft from the rear final drive, do not reinstall additional balance washer (thicker washer) that may be between washer and bolt head.
- Always replace securing bolts for driveshaft (self-locking bolts).
- Note correct position of driveshaft: The central CV joint is located behind the center bearing and towards the rear final drive.
- Make sure that the markings on flange for driveshaft - arrow A - and for transmission/rear final drive - arrow B - line up.
- If a new driveshaft is installed and the factory marking on the rear final drive flange is no longer visible, check radial runout at flange/driveshaft --> «Radial runout at driveshaft flange on rear final drive, measuring and marking»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) and adjust color marking at new driveshaft to new marking at flange/driveshaft.
- Replace seals for driveshaft at transmission/rear final drive flange. Clean sealing surfaces and glue on new gaskets.
- Install driveshaft and fit bolts for constant velocity joints.
- Screw in securing bolts - arrows - so that center bearing can still be moved.
- Screw hex boltM10x10010.9 - 3 - into rear final drive.
- Tighten bolts - 1 - at front and rear ends of driveshaft to specified torque. (Counterhold with lever - 2 -.)
- Remove Alignment fixture 3139.
Scheme 17
- Secure center driveshaft bearing to body so it is free of stress and tighten to specified torque. The centralizing lugs on the center bearing mounting must fit in the locating holes - arrows -.
- Secure guard plate - A - to transmission - arrows -.
- Install heat shield - A - to underbody of vehicle - arrows -.
- Secure both front exhaust pipes and install rear section of exhaust system - 2 - --> «26 - EXHAUST SYSTEM, EMISSION CONTROLS»(ref-281364-S12921374702008031100000) or --> 26 - EXHAUST SYSTEM, EMISSION CONTROLS .
- Secure rear tunnel brace - 1 -.
Torque specifications
| Component | Nm |
|---|---|
| Center bearing to body | 25 |
| Driveshaft to gearbox | 55 |
| Driveshaft to rear final drive | 55 |
| Driveshaft heat shield to gearbox | 25 |
| Tunnel brace to body | 55 |

Radial runout at driveshaft flange on rear final drive, measuring and marking
Special tools, testers and auxiliary items required
Scheme 20
- Dial gauge holder VW387
- Dial gauge
- Bolt M10x30
Note. Always measure radial runout if flange has been removed. Remove old paint marking and make new marking. If a new driveshaft is to be installed and the factory colored mark on the rear final drive flange is no longer visible, the position of the maximum runout (corresponds to the maximum distance from the rotational axis) must be determined and marked with a colored dot. Align this colored dot with colored dot on driveshaft --> Driveshaft, installing . Radial runout can be measured with rear final drive installed.
- Unbolt driveshaft from rear final drive --> «Driveshaft, separating from rear final drive»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r__driveshaft-separating-from-rear-final-drive) .
Scheme 21
- Attach dial indicator bracket to rear final drive.
- Set dial indicator tip on ground diameter - arrow - in drive shaft flange and zero gauge with 1 mm of preload.
- Rotate both rear wheels simultaneously in one direction and thereby turn flange through one complete rotation.
- Make a paint marking at the point of greatest radial runout on the outside of the flange (greatest distance from axis of rotation).
- Then remove the previous marking from the flange.
- When installing driveshaft, markings on flange for driveshaft - arrow A - and for rear final drive - arrow B - must then line up.
- Install driveshaft.

Driving in seal for driveshaft flange
- Coat outer edge of gasket with gear oil.
- Fill area between sealing lip and dust lip halfway with sealing grease G052128A1 .
- Drive in new seal to stop in rear axle housing, without canting seal.
Installing flange
- Drive flange for driveshaft onto pinion far enough until the nut can be installed.
Tightening nut for pinion and adjusting friction torque
A - Screw in 2 hex boltsM8x30 .
B - Long socket wrench insert SW36
- When tightening nut, rear final drive must be supported using engine-/transmission jack V.A.G1383A and universal transmission support V.A.G1359/2.
Increase tightening torque gradually, frequently measuring friction torque. If the specified friction torque is surpassed, replace spacer sleeve and repeat adjustment! A spacer sleeve which has been compressed too much cannot be reused.
Scheme 88
To measure friction torque, use friction meter VAS 6222 and long socket insert SW36.
Set following frictional torques
| New bearings | Used bearings * See note |
|---|---|
| 150 to 200 Ncm | 30 to 60 Ncm |
* run for at least 50 km (30 miles)

General notes
Careful adjustment of pinion and ring gear is important for service life and smooth running of final drive. Therefore, drive pinions and ring gears are already paired with each other during manufacture and checked for good mesh pattern and low noise. The position for quietest running is obtained by moving the pinion shaft axially and, at the same time, maintaining the backlash within the specified tolerances.
The deviation "r" from the master gauge "Ro" is marked on the outer circumference of the ring gear.
Only replace gear set (ring gear and pinion shaft) together!
Scheme 89
1 - Identification "O937" means the Oerlikon gear set with a ratio of 37 : 9
A Klingelnberg-gear set "K937" or Gleasen-gear set "G937" can also be installed.
2 - Pairing number - 312 - for gearing set
3 - Dimension "r" is based on the master gauge used on the test bench during production. Dimension "r" is always given in 1/100 mm. Example: "25" means r = 0.25 mm
Ro - Length of test machine master gauge used "Ro"
Ro - Ring gear = 57.50 mm
R - Actual dimension between ring gear axis and face of drive pinion in position of quietest running for this gear set.
Vo - Hypoid offset
Scheme 90
S1 - Adjustment shim for crown wheel in cover for final drive
S2 - Shim for crown wheel in rear axle housing
S3 - Shim for pinion shaft in rear axle housing
Adjustment overview
- When working on rear final drive, drive pinion or gear set only need to be adjusted if components were replaced which directly influence the final drive. Refer to the following table to avoid unnecessary adjustments
| To be adjusted | Ring gear | Pinion | Torsional backlash | ||
|---|---|---|---|---|---|
| (S 1 + S 2 ) | S 3 | 0.12 - 0.22 mm | |||
| Over dimension "r" | |||||
| > Ring gear, adjusting | > Pinion, adjusting | ||||
| Replaced component | |||||
| Rear axle housing | X | X | X | ||
| Differential housing | X | X | |||
| Taper roller bearing for pinion | X | X | |||
| Taper roller bearing for differential | X | X | |||
| Gear set | X | X | X | ||
| Cover for rear final drive | X | X | |||
Recommended sequence for adjusting gear set
If drive pinion and gear ring have to be adjusted, the following sequence is recommended for maximum efficiency
- Determine total shim thickness " S total " (S 1 plus S 2 ) to give specified preload on differential tapered roller bearings.
- Determine shim thickness " S 3 " required for specified position of pinion shaft.
- Distribute total shim thickness " S total " (S 1 plus S 2 ) so that the specified backlash between ring gear and drive pinion is achieved.
The object of the adjustment is to reproduce the setting for quietest possible running, as obtained on the test machine in production. Make sure that all installation and measurement procedures are performed with the utmost care and cleanliness to ensure a successful result.
Pinion, adjusting
Drive pinion only has to be adjusted again according to the following instructions if gear set, tapered roller bearings for drive pinion or rear axle housing were replaced --> Adjustment overview .
Scheme 91
Special tools, testers and auxiliary items required
- Universal measuring device VW385
- Holding fixture VW540
- Torque gauge VAS 6222
- Dial gauge
- Long socket wrench insert SW36
Determining thickness of adjustment shim S 3
- Before adjusting pinion shaft, first determine total shim thickness " S total " (S 1 plus S 2 ) required for specified preload of differential tapered roller bearings --> «Ring gear, adjusting»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r__ring-gear-adjusting) .
(adjust preload of tapered roller bearing for drive pinion).
- Clamp rear final drive in assembly fixture «Clamp rear final drive in assembly fixture»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r)
- Pull both tapered roller bearing outer races without adjustment shims into housing «Pulling in large outer race/tapered roller bearing»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r)
- Install new tapered roller bearing as supplied and do not use additional oil.
- Only install spacer sleeve if friction torque has been adjusted (Shim " S 3 " already determined).
- Insert drive pinion with inner race/large tapered roller bearing without spacer sleeve into housing.
- Heat up small tapered roller bearing inner race to approx. 100° C and place on drive pinion.
| CAUTION | Wear protective gloves! |
- Install flange for driveshaft and tighten hex nut for flange «Tightening nut for pinion and adjusting friction torque»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r__tightening-nut-for-pinion-and-adjusting)
Increase tightening torque gradually, frequently measuring friction torque.
To measure friction torque, use friction meter VAS 6222 and long socket insert SW36.
| New bearings | Used bearings * See note |
|---|---|
| 150 to 200 Ncm | 30 to 60 Ncm |
* run for at least 50 km (30 miles)
Scheme 92
- Set adjusting ring of measuring bar VW385/1 to dimension "a" = 60 mm.
- Set adjustable ring to dimension "b" = 55 mm.
Scheme 93
- Assemble universal measuring bar VW385/1 according to (Scheme 93).
- Dial indicator extension VW385/15 = 9 mm long
- Set adjustable master gauge VW385/30 to R o = 57.50 mm.
- Set gauge (3 mm measuring range) to zero with 2 mm preload.
- Turn drive pinion 8 rotations in each direction to seat the tapered roller bearing.
Scheme 94
- Place end gauge on drive pinion face.
Scheme 95
- Remove master gauge and insert measuring mandrel into housing.
- Attach rear final drive cover and tighten with 4 bolts.
- Using adjustable ring, pull 2nd centering disc out far enough, so that the mandrel can only just be turned by hand.
Scheme 96
Measure dimension "e".
- Turn measuring mandrel until dial indicator extension touches end gauge and measure the maximum runout (return point). Measured value is dimension "e" (red numbered area).
- Example: Dimension "e" = 1.60 mm
" S 3 " = e - r
| E | Determined value (max. runout) | |
|---|---|---|
| R | Dimension (given in 1/100 mm on ring gear) |
Example
| Value "e" read out on dial indicator | 1.60 mm |
|---|---|
| Dimension "r" written on ring gear | 0.42 mm |
| Shim thickness " S 3 " | = 1.18 mm |
- Varying tolerances make it possible to measure the required shim thickness exactly.
Table of adjustment shims
| Shim thickness (mm) | ||
|---|---|---|
| 0.95 | 1.20 | 1.45 |
| 1.00 | 1.25 | 1.50 |
| 1.05 | 1.30 | 1.55 |
| 1.10 | 1.35 | |
| 1.15 | 1.40 | |
Allocate adjustment shims .
- Remove universal mandrel.
- Remove drive pinion and large tapered roller bearing outer race and install together with determined adjustment shim " S 3 " and spacer sleeve --> «Pinion shaft, removing, installing, dismantling and assembling - overview»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) .
- Insert small tapered roller bearing inner race and tighten drive pinion nut until specified friction torque is obtained «Tightening nut for pinion and adjusting friction torque»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r__tightening-nut-for-pinion-and-adjusting)
Increase tightening torque gradually, frequently measuring friction torque. If the specified friction torque is surpassed, replace spacer sleeve and repeat adjustment! A spacer sleeve which has been compressed too much cannot be reused.
To measure friction torque, use friction meter VAS 6222 and long socket insert SW36.
| New bearings | Used bearings * See note |
|---|---|
| 150 to 200 Ncm | 30 to 60 Ncm |
* run for at least 50 km (30 miles)
Performing measurement check - checking dimension "r"
- Turn drive pinion 8 rotations in each direction to seat the tapered roller bearing.
Insert universal mandrel VW385/1 and measure dimension "r".
If adjustment shims were determined correctly, dial indicator must indicate deviation "r" with a tolerance of + 0.05 mm (reading counterclockwise in red number display).
- Secure the hex nut.
- After the nut for drive pinion has been secured, the radial runout at driveshaft flange must be measured and marked --> «Radial runout at driveshaft flange on rear final drive, measuring and marking»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) .
Ring gear, adjusting
(Adjusting differential)
A new ring gear adjustment is necessary if
Rear axle housing, final drive cover, tapered roller bearing for differential, differential housing or gear set are replaced.
Adjustment overview: --> Adjustment overview .
Scheme 97
Special tools, testers and auxiliary items required
- Magnetic plate VW385/17
- Dial gauge holder VW387
- Measuring lever VW388
- Ring gear adjustment device VW521
- Torque wrench V.A.G1331
- Dial gauge
- Hex bolt M 8 x 45
Total shim thickness " S total " (S 1 plus S 2 ), determining
(adjust preload of tapered roller bearing for differential)
- Drive pinion is removed!
- If only the tapered roller bearing for differential has been replaced, ring gear can be removed from differential housing. Drive pinion then does not need to be removed.
- Pry out seal for flange shaft with lever.
- Remove outer race/tapered roller bearings for differential and remove adjustment shims --> «Differential, dismantling and assembling»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) .
- Press in outer race/tapered roller bearing with a 1.00 mm thick adjustment shim until stop into housing (S 2 -side) --> «Differential, dismantling and assembling»(/audi/s6/c6-2006-2008/remont/differentials-drive-axles/#rear-final-drive-01r) .
- Insert differential into housing.
Ring gear is on the cover side.
- Set cover in place and tighten bolts to 25 Nm.
Scheme 98
- Assemble tools on differential housing on the transmission housing side.
- Turn final drive with cover side upward
- Turn differential 8 rotations in each direction to seat the tapered roller bearing.
Scheme 99
- Install measuring tools.
- Place magnetic plate VW385/17 on differential.
A - dial gauge extension 30 mm
- Screw in hex bolt M 8 x 45 - B -.
- Place dial gauge extension on center of magnetic plate VW385/17.
- Set gauge (3 mm measuring range) to zero with 2 mm preload.
Scheme 100
- Move differential up and down - direction of arrow - without turning.
- Read play on dial gauge.
Example: 0.50 mm
- If it is desired to repeat the measurement, turn differential 8 rotations in each direction to seat the tapered roller bearing.
" S total " (S 1 plus S 2 ), determining
" S total " = measurement result + preload
The specified bearing preload is obtained by adding a constant preload figure of (0.30 mm) to the reading obtained (0.50 mm) and the thickness of the shim installed (1.00 mm).
Example
| Inserted shim | 1.00 mm |
|---|---|
| + measured value | 0.50 mm |
| + preload (constant value) | 0.30 mm |
| Thickness of adjustment shim | 1.80 mm |
- Install the determined total shim thickness (1.80 mm in the example) behind outer race/tapered roller bearing in housing (S 2 -side).
Allocate adjustment shims .
Determining initial shim thickness " S 1 "
(ring gear side)
Initial shim " S 1 " is replaced with final shim S 1 after backlash has been determined.
| S 1 | = | S total - S 2 (inserted shim) | |
|---|---|---|---|
| Example | |||
| S 1 | = | 1.80 mm - 1.00 mm | |
| S 1 | = | 0.80 mm | |
Select correct shims for S 1 and S 2 .
- Varying tolerances make it possible to measure the required shim thickness exactly.
Install determined adjustment shims, S 1 on ring gear side, S 2 opposite ring gear, use 2 adjustment shims if necessary.
Torsional backlash, adjusting
- Drive pinion with S 3 installed.
- Differential with shims S total (S 1 + S 2 ) installed in final drive housing
- Install cover for final drive and tighten bolts to 25 Nm.
- Turn differential a few times in each direction to seat the tapered roller bearing.
Scheme 101
- Install measuring tools.
- Use dial gauge extension VW382/10 (6 mm flat).
Set measuring lever VW388 to dimension "a" = 60 mm.
- Twist ring gear until stop. Set dial gauge to zero with 1 mm preload, turn back ring gear and read off backlash. Note value.
- After an additional turn of ring gear approx. 90° , repeat measuring procedure three more times. Add the four measured values and calculate mean backlash.
Calculating mean backlash
Example
| 1. Measurement | 0.28 mm | ||
|---|---|---|---|
| + | 2. Measurement | 0.32 mm | |
| + | 3. Measurement | 0.32 mm | |
| + | 4. Measurement | 0.28 mm | |
| Total | 1.20 mm | ||
Mean backlash = 1.20 mm : 4 = 0.30 mm.
If the individual measurements differ by more than 0.06 mm from each other, the installation of the ring gear or the final drive set itself is not correct. Check repair work, replace gear set if necessary.
Determining shim thickness S 2
(opposite ring gear)
| S 2 | = | Inserted shim |
|---|---|---|
| Average backlash | ||
| + | Lift (lift compensation for average backlash) |
Lift = 0.15 mm
| Example | ||
|---|---|---|
| S total (inserted shim) | 1.00 mm | |
| Average torsional backlash | 0.30 mm | |
| = 0.70 mm | ||
| + | Lift | 0.15 mm |
| S 2 | = | 0.85 mm |
- Varying tolerances make it possible to measure the required shim thickness exactly.
| Shim thickness (mm) | ||
|---|---|---|
| 0,15 | 0,50 | 1,50 |
| 0,20 | 0,80 | |
| 0,25 | 1,00 | |
Allocate adjustment shims .
Determining shim thickness S 1
(ring gear side)
| S 1 | = | S total - S 2 | |
|---|---|---|---|
| Example | |||
| S 1 | = | 1.80 mm -0.85 mm | |
| S 1 | = | 0.95 mm | |
| Shim thickness (mm) | ||
|---|---|---|
| 0.15 | 0.50 | 0.90 |
| 0.20 | 0.60 | 1.00 |
| 0.30 | 0.70 | 1.20 |
| 0.40 | 0.80 | |
Allocate adjustment shims .
- Varying tolerances make it possible to measure the required shim thickness exactly.
- Initial shim " S 1 " is replaced with final shim S 1 after backlash has been determined.
Install determined adjustment shims, S 1 on ring gear side and S 2 opposite ring gear, use 2 adjustment shims if necessary.
Perform check measurement.
Measure backlash four times at circumference.
- It must be 0.12 to 0.22 mm.
If the individual measurements differ by more than 0.06 mm from each other, the installation of the ring gear or the final drive set itself is not correct. Check repair work, replace gear set if necessary.
